程序员的 Rust – 来自另一种语言 [2024]
Rust 揭秘:使用现代、类型安全且快速的编程语言释放您的编程潜力。
讲师:Jan Schaffranek
双语IT资源独家Udemy付费课程,独家中英文字幕,配套资料齐全!
用不到1/10的价格,即可享受同样的高品质课程,且可以完全拥有,随时随地都可以任意观看和分享。
您将学到什么
- 了解 Rust 的基本概念
- 理解可变性和借用背后的逻辑
- 了解标准库的最重要特性
- 应用现代面向对象
- 理解特征和泛型的使用
探索相关主题
- Rust(编程语言)
- 编程语言
- 发展
要求
- 具有现代编程语言(C、C++、Java 等)的基本经验
描述
课程描述:
您想学习和掌握现代而有效的编程语言 Rust 吗?您已经拥有另一种编程语言(例如 C/C++、C#、Java、Python 等)的基本经验?那么我的 Rust 课程正适合您!
什么是 Rust?
Rust 的开发目标是安全、并发和实用。安全性特别指避免程序错误导致内存访问错误或缓冲区溢出,从而可能还会导致安全漏洞。与其他具有自动内存管理的编程语言不同,Rust 不使用垃圾收集来实现此目的,而是使用特殊的类型系统。其类型安全性已得到正式证明。(来源:维基百科)
主要特色
- 无竞争条件
- 没有例外
- 无内存泄漏
- 包含的官方工具:
- 构建系统
- 包管理器
- 编译器
- 单元测试
- 基准测试
- 文档生成器
学习 Rust 真的重要吗?
Rust 已连续六年在年度 Stack Overflow 开发者调查中名列第一。该语言的性能与 C++ 一样好,但同时更防错,并且包含开发人员所需的所有工具。甚至 Linux 内核的部分内容也已用 Rust 编写!
本课程包含以下主题:
- 安装工具
- 变量和控制台
- 功能基础知识
- 内存管理
- 通用编程
- 数据结构
- 库和工具
- 主题和频道
- 面向对象
- 更多主题
- 章节后的小型编程项目
今天就成为专业人士,掌握明天的技术!
课程上见!
本课程适合哪些人:
- 所有想学习 Rust 的人:)
显示更多显示较少
如果你有能力,请务必支持课程的原创作者,这是他们应得的报酬!
本站收取的费用,仅用来维持网站正常运行的必要支出,从本站下载任何内容,说明你已经知晓并同意此条款。